Respon Pertumbuhan dan Hasil Padi Sawah Organik Terhadap Residu Berbagai Macam Aplikasi Pupuk Hijau Glirisidia
Abstract— The object of the study was to obtain the residual the various of application of Glirisidia green manures on the growth and yield of organic rice lowland. The pot experiment was carried out in a randomized complete block design (RCBD) consisting of one factor and three replications. The factor was 10 residual the various of application of Glirisidia leaves that added the compost of cattle manures, namely: 100% fresh Glirisidia leaves+0% compost; 60% fresh Glirisidia leaves+40% compost; 40% fresh Glirisidia leaves+60% compost; 100% wind-dried Glirisidia leaves+0% compost; 60% of wind-dried Glirisidia leaves+40% compost; 40% wind-dried Glirisidia leaves+60% compost; 100% sun-dried Glirisidia leaves+0% compost; 60% of the sun-dried Glirisidia leaves+40% of compost; 40% of the sun-dried Glirisidia leaves+60% compost; and 0% Glirisidia leaves+100% compost. The results showed that the residual of Glirisidia leaves given in the form of fresh, wind-dried and sun-dried with a composition of 60% Glirisidia green manures+40% compost, 40% composition of Glirisidia green manures + 60% compost and 100% compost without Glirisidia leaves supported growth, yield components and yield of organic lowland rice (an average of 140. g/hill) is higher than that of Glirisidia leaves 100% without added of cow manures (an average of 124.29 g/hill).  Keywords—: Glirisidia leaf; green manure; organic lowland rice; residue.
